Johnson, The rapid development of the United States from raw wilderness and frontier to the leading nation of the world is in itself a marvel. The vast expansion of its population was made possible by the immigration of literally millions of peasants. At first glance, these traditional peasants, largely illiterate, would hardly seem to be the material from which to build a sophisticated society.

Furthermore, recent national test-score data showed that fewer than 40% of students met college-readiness benchmarks, only eight percent of African-American students met all four ACT benchmarks, and 71 percent of Texas schools failed to meet NCLB targets. Many politicians label schools as failure factories.
